maroon in WordNet English dictionary

adjective
  1. of dark brownish to purplish red
    maroon  brownish-red 
noun
  1. an exploding firework used as a warning signal
    maroon 
  2. a dark purplish-red to dark brownish-red color
    maroon 
  3. a person who is stranded (as on an island)
    "when the tide came in I was a maroon out there"
    maroon 
verb
  1. leave stranded on a desert island without resources
    "The mutinous sailors were marooned on an island"
    maroon 
  2. leave stranded or isolated with little hope of rescue
    "the travellers were marooned"
    maroon  strand
